Would it be impolite to ask why you’re reviewing the first volume of a projected 14-volume opus aimed at rehabilitating Hitler? (“Hitler: Born at Versailles,” Book Review, March 13), written by a former “decorated SS officer.” This being The Times, I assume it’s not a hoax.

Since your Book Review section isn’t large to begin with (my high school paper reviewed more books), are you going to review each succeeding volume as it comes out, something like the Durants’ “Story of Civilization?” Couldn’t you find one other book more worthy of a full-length review? Based on the 550 pages in Volume I, we’re talking possibly 7,000 pages of “Springtime for Hitler.” Give us a break! The editor who assigned this review should be forced to read “Mein Kampf” in the original German.
